Grammys 2026: Bad Bunny, Sabrina Carpenter, Kendrick Lamar Nominated for Album of the Year
"The nominees for the 2026 Grammy Awards were revealed on Friday, including the finalists for Album of the Year. The nominations include hit pop albums like Lady Gaga's Mayhem, Justin Bieber's Swag and Sabrina Carpenter's Man's Best Friend. Hip-hop also had a good showing, with Bad Bunny's Debí Tirar Más Fotos, Clipse's Let God Sort Em Out, Kendrick Lamar's GNX, and Tyler, the Creator's Chromakopia all receiving nods. Leon Thomas' Mutt, an R&B record, then rounds out the list."
"The 2026 Grammy Awards will take place on February 1st, 2026 at the Crypto.com Arena in Los Angeles. The event will be aired live on CBS and Paramount+. Now in its 68th year, the Grammys recognize the best albums, songs, and music released between the eligibility period (August 31, 2024 - August 30, 2025)."
